Anti-Inflammatory Agents: Alleviating Pain and Swelling
One of the foremost applications of steroids in medicine is their potent anti-inflammatory effects. By suppressing the body's immune response and reducing inflammation, steroids offer relief from a wide array of conditions, including arthritis, asthma, and autoimmune diseases. Through mechanisms such as inhibition of pro-inflammatory cytokines and modulation of immune cell activity, steroids mitigate pain, swelling, and tissue damage, restoring comfort and mobility to patients grappling with chronic inflammatory conditions.
Immunosuppressive Properties: Managing Autoimmune Disorders
In addition to their anti-inflammatory prowess, steroids serve as vital immunosuppressive agents in the management of autoimmune disorders. Conditions such as rheumatoid arthritis, lupus, and multiple sclerosis involve an overactive immune system that attacks the body's own tissues. Steroids intervene by dampening immune responses and curbing the production of autoantibodies, thereby attenuating disease activity and preventing further damage. This immunomodulatory effect of steroids offers hope to patients burdened by the debilitating symptoms of autoimmune diseases.
Hormone Replacement Therapy: Restoring Endocrine Balance
Beyond their role in modulating inflammation and immunity, steroids contribute to the field of endocrinology through hormone replacement therapy. In cases of hormonal deficiencies or dysregulation, steroids such as corticosteroids and androgens can be prescribed to restore physiological balance. For individuals with adrenal insufficiency, glucocorticoid steroids provide vital cortisol replacement, while testosterone supplementation addresses hypogonadism and associated symptoms. By optimizing hormone levels, steroids help alleviate symptoms and improve quality of life for patients with endocrine disorders.
Managing Chronic Conditions: Balancing Benefits and Risks
While steroids offer significant therapeutic benefits, their prolonged use can pose challenges and risks that necessitate careful management. Patients undergoing long-term steroid therapy may experience adverse effects such as osteoporosis, diabetes, and mood disturbances. Healthcare providers must strike a delicate balance between maximizing therapeutic efficacy and minimizing potential harm when prescribing steroids for chronic conditions. Close monitoring, dose optimization, and adjunctive therapies can help mitigate adverse effects and optimize patient outcomes.
